What Are Powder Brows?

People are curious about the characteristics of powder brows in tattoo applications. A semi-permanent makeup treatment provides a gentle, filled-in eyebrow appearance that looks similar to soft eyebrow powder yet stays longer on the skin. The application process for powder brows produces a shaded finish meant to duplicate makeup rather than creating microblade hair strokes like traditional microblading. The popularity of powder brow solutions extends from their adaptable design alongside their effortless nature, which provides a camera-ready appearance to those who despise makeup demands.

The Benefits of Powder Brows vs. Other Brow Methods

Why pick powder brows over something like microblading? For one, they’re champs at sticking around—especially if your skin’s on the oily side. While microblading might fade faster, powder brows can keep their shape and color for 2-3 years with a little TLC. Healing’s a breeze, too; it’s quicker and less intense, so you’re back to your routine in no time.

Our Powder Brows Process: What to Expect

Here’s how it all goes down. First, we sit down for a chat about your vision, your style, and your perfect brow shape. Then, we slap on some numbing cream (don’t worry, it’s comfy!) and get to work with a special machine that layers pigment into your skin for that soft, powdered look. The whole thing takes about 2-3 hours, and we’ll send you home with easy aftercare tips—think avoiding water for a bit and slathering on some ointment.

How Long Do Powder Brows Last?

Wondering how long you’ll rock those gorgeous brows? Typically, powder brows stick around for 1-3 years. It depends on stuff like your skin type (oily folks might need touch-ups sooner) and how you treat ”them—skip the sunburns and slap on sunscreen!
